Notizie / Giochi

IA generativa su Roblox: la nostra visione per il futuro della creazione

IA generativa su Roblox: la nostra visione per il futuro della creazione

Oggi, Roblox fornisce ai creatori una piattaforma che abilita strumenti, servizi e supporto end-to-end per aiutarli a creare le esperienze 3D più coinvolgenti. Con Roblox Studio, i creatori hanno tutto ciò di cui hanno bisogno, pronto all'uso e gratuito, per creare le loro esperienze e pubblicarle immediatamente su tutte le piattaforme popolari, raggiungendo 58,8 milioni di persone ogni giorno in tutto il mondo. Con l'avvento delle tecniche di intelligenza artificiale generativa, tuttavia, vediamo un'opportunità per rivoluzionare la creazione sulla piattaforma, sia aumentando Roblox Studio per rendere la creazione notevolmente più veloce e più semplice, sia consentendo a ogni utente Roblox di essere un creatore.

Come tutti sappiamo, l'IA generativa apprende i modelli e le strutture sottostanti dei dati e genera nuovi contenuti, come immagini, audio, codice, testo, modelli 3D o altre forme di media, che non sono mai stati visti prima. Con una drammatica accelerazione nell'efficacia di questi strumenti per la creazione quotidiana di contenuti, questa tecnologia è a un punto di svolta. Ora ha la capacità di catturare l'intento del creatore, fornire un'ampia gamma di funzionalità di editing digitale, aiutare a creare contenuti e consentire una rapida iterazione. Abbiamo già sentito dai creatori di Roblox come usano questa tecnologia per creare. Tuttavia, questi sistemi di intelligenza artificiale standard non sono integrati con la nostra piattaforma e spesso non producono un output "pronto per Roblox" che richiede un lavoro di follow-up sostanziale da parte di un creatore. Vediamo un'incredibile opportunità per creare strumenti e API di intelligenza artificiale generativa incentrati su Roblox.

Il valore dell'IA generativa per i nostri creatori

Oggi, un'esperienza Roblox viene creata attraverso una combinazione di oggetti 3D di diverse forme (geometria solida costruttiva, avatar, mesh, terreno, ecc.), collegati nel comportamento tramite script Lua e supportati da un motore fisico universale che fornisce un comportamento di base sul piattaforma. . Sebbene il motore sia una parte sottostante della piattaforma, spetta al creatore costruire o acquisire in altro modo tutto nell'esperienza. Vediamo strumenti di intelligenza artificiale generativa applicabili a ciascuno di questi diversi processi creativi. Quello che abbiamo già iniziato a vedere attraverso la prototipazione interna è che gli strumenti specializzati di intelligenza artificiale generativa possono non solo accelerare la produttività dei creatori, ma possono anche ridurre drasticamente le competenze tecniche necessarie per dare vita alle idee.

Ad esempio, alcuni creatori sanno come codificare, ma potrebbero avere un'esperienza limitata nella creazione di modelli 3D ad alta fedeltà. Altri potrebbero essere più esperti nella progettazione di modelli, ma meno esperti con il codice. Ad ogni modo, vediamo un futuro in cui anche un principiante (come me per esempio – sono un pessimo artista!) può ottenere un vantaggio mentre cerca di dare vita alla propria immaginazione in un'esperienza Roblox.

Ancora più potente, la convergenza dei media supportata dall'IA generativa consentirà ai creatori di sviluppare oggetti 3D integrati con un comportamento integrato. Ad esempio, un designer potrebbe progettare un'auto utilizzando una semplice affermazione come "Un'auto sportiva rossa, a due posti, decappottabile a trazione anteriore". Questa nuova creazione sembrerebbe un'auto sportiva rossa, ma avrebbe anche tutto il comportamento codificato per essere guidata in un mondo virtuale in 3D.

Questo lavoro comporta sfide tecniche uniche mentre affrontiamo la capacità di generare modelli 3D con gestori di eventi, rig di animazione e proprietà fisiche. Questo lavoro non ha precedenti perché la realizzazione di contenuti interattivi richiede una comprensione più profonda dell'oggetto generato. Con l'ampiezza delle opportunità di contenuti immersivi su Roblox, abbiamo anche l'opportunità unica di creare un modello generativo per tutti tipi di contenuto contemporaneamente: immagine, codice, modelli 3D, audio, creazione di avatar, ecc.

Ognuno diventa un creatore

Stiamo costruendo una piattaforma che lo consentirà ogni utente di essere un creatore – non solo quelli a proprio agio con Roblox Studio e altri strumenti per la creazione di contenuti 3D. Crediamo che molte esperienze in Roblox diventeranno esperienze di creazione in cui si può creare una nuova maglietta, un nuovo cappello, un avatar completo; una casa o addirittura un'intera esperienza, tutto da un'altra esperienza. Questa visione richiede un set di strumenti molto più accessibile a un utente tipico di quanto esista oggi in qualsiasi ambiente: cose come voce e testo o gesti tattili piuttosto che movimenti complessi del mouse e della tastiera. Gli strumenti di intelligenza artificiale generativa possono aiutare a rendere la creazione intuitiva e naturale per gli utenti ed essere integrati direttamente nelle esperienze, consentendo a ciascuno dei nostri 58,8 milioni di utenti giornalieri di creare contenuti unici che possono essere condivisi sulla piattaforma.

Vediamo anche un'enorme opportunità per la stessa comunità AI di diventare creatori sulla piattaforma Roblox. Consentendo ai servizi di costruzione di IA di terze parti di connettersi direttamente a Roblox (probabilmente come esperienza di costruzione), forniamo un meccanismo per offrire il loro IP univoco direttamente agli utenti di Roblox. Ad esempio, se stai sviluppando un modello di intelligenza artificiale che crea i personaggi di supereroi più espressivi basati su una combinazione di messaggi di testo, code grafiche e foto di esempio, questa funzionalità è qualcosa che dovresti essere in grado di offrire direttamente agli utenti di Roblox che desiderano un fantastico avatar di supereroi. Immaginiamo la comunità come un moltiplicatore di forza per l'IA generativa, creando un ecosistema che i nostri creatori et gli utenti possono sfruttare per creare contenuti e strumenti in modo più efficiente.

Questa visione comporta anche sfide tecniche uniche. In primo luogo, gli strumenti devono essere adattati a ciò che un utente creerebbe e al modo in cui potrebbero inserirsi in un ambiente di creazione senza esperienza. In secondo luogo, in ogni caso, dobbiamo mantenere Roblox sicuro e civile. Ciò significa che dobbiamo creare un flusso di moderazione rapido e scalabile per tutti i tipi di creatività. In terzo luogo, abbiamo bisogno di un sistema economico che incoraggi tale creazione. Roblox si distingue come piattaforma con un solido mercato ed economia supportati dai creatori, e dobbiamo espanderlo per supportare creatori di utenti avanzati e sviluppatori di algoritmi di intelligenza artificiale.

In tal modo, rimaniamo consapevoli della necessità di implementare in modo ponderato ed etico l'IA generativa sulla piattaforma Roblox, coerentemente con il valore che abbiamo sempre attribuito al rispetto per la nostra comunità. Ci impegniamo a utilizzare set di dati diversificati e solidi per limitare i contenuti distorti e incoraggiare la produzione di contenuti sicuri e di alta qualità.

Ulteriori informazioni su DeveloperWeek

I nostri team stanno lavorando all'implementazione di test per due nuovi strumenti di intelligenza artificiale nelle prossime settimane: Generative AI Materials from a text prompt e Generative AI Code Completion per aiutare ad aumentare la velocità di sviluppo. Questi sono solo i nostri primi passi per portare il potere creativo dell'IA generativa nella nostra comunità di creatori. Condividerò di più questa settimana durante la mia conferenza sul Stack tecnologico per il Metaverso alla settimana degli sviluppatori. E anche Stef Corazza condividerà di più durante il suo parlare al vertice ai della Game Developers Conference del mese prossimo. Ci auguriamo che siate entusiasti quanto noi di intraprendere questo viaggio insieme.

frameborder=”0″ allow=”accelerometro; lettura automatica; scrivere negli appunti; supporti crittografati; giroscopio; immagine nell'immagine; condivisione web” allowfullscreen>